Black Petrel Survives South American Capture Ordeal 8 April 2020 Media release from Southern Seabird Solutions Trust One of the Hauraki Gulf’s iconic black petrels caught by a boat in Ecuador in 2007, has been found alive with its partner at a breeding burrow on Great Barrier Island.
